2 Powerball tickets worth $50K sold in Morris County
MORRIS COUNTY, NJ – Two New Jersey Lottery tickets matched four of the five white balls and the Powerball drawn for the Saturday, May 14, drawing winning the $50,000 third-tier prize.
Those tickets were sold at the following locations:
- Speedway Gas, located at 386 Dover Chester Road, in Randolph Township.
- Stop & Shop #893, located at 245 Littleton Road, in Morris Plains.
The winning numbers for the Saturday, May 14, drawing were: 06, 40, 41, 45, and 52. The Red Power Ball number was 09. ThePower Play was 3X.
There were 21,365 other New Jersey players who took home an estimated $124,933 in prizes ranging from $4 to $300. The Powerball jackpot rolls to $90,000,000 for the Monday, May 16, drawing.
The Double Play drawing is an additional drawing for players who opted-in to the Double Play feature on their tickets. The Double Play drawing results for the Saturday, May 14, drawing were: 23, 36, 41, 42, and 65. The red Double Play Power Ball number was 14.
